Discover Macau

Known as the "Vegas of China", Macau is a dazzling metropolis of casinos, shopping, and entertainment. Officially a Special Administrative Region governed by China, this area of Asia was under Portuguese control until 1999. After 300 years spent as a European colony, Macau's culture and landscape is a thrilling mix of Eastern and Western influences. It provides a fascinating, exciting place to spend your holiday.

Best Time to Book a Flight to Macau

With its subtropical climate, Macau is known for having mild winters and sunny summers. There is a typhoon season between July to September, which visitors may wish to avoid. What to Expect When Arriving at Macau Airport

Macau International Airport (MFM) is located off of Taipa Island's shores. The airport is capable of hosting 6 million passengers per year. It's a beautiful, state-of-art facility, which most travellers love exploring before their flights. Their amenities are upscale and include Asian restaurants, designer boutiques, VIP lounges, and duty-free shopping.

The airport is connected to Macau by several bus services, but there are also taxis waiting at Arrivals and rental cars parked on-site. The drive to mainland Macau is about 15 minutes. What to See and Do in Macau

Most travellers voyage to China's Macau for its ritzy casinos and wild nightlife. Indeed, this region earns 7 times more income from gambling than Las Vegas! Macau's casinos are all along a waterfront area called "Cotai Strip". These casinos are enormous, beautifully decorated, and always filled with tourists!

If gambling isn't for you, there's still lots to do in Macau. Hac Sa and Cheoc Van are Macau's two very popular beaches. Located on Coloane island, they both provide excellent conditions for swimmers. Shopping is also a huge pastime in Macau.
